Cisco Smart Call Home to Support End-to-End Enterprise Devices

Many enterprise customers are already benefiting from Smart Call Home. This embedded support feature of Cisco SMARTnet Service provides higher network availability and operational efficiency. Smart Call Home is an award-winning* proactive network diagnostics and real-time alert capability that can identify problems and provide remediation steps before business is affected.

The primary focus has been support for devices in the data center, which include Cisco Catalyst 6500 Series Switches, Cisco Nexus 7000 and 5000 Series Switches, and Cisco MDS 9000 data center products. Additional data center products, including the Cisco Catalyst 4900 Series Switches, will be supported over the next six months.

The roadmap for Smart Call Home product support is quickly accelerating beyond the data center. During the next six months, the following Cisco products will be phased into Smart Call Home product support: Cisco Catalyst 4500, Cisco 7300, and Cisco 7200 products. Support for a majority of mainstream Cisco products, including Cisco ASR 1000 devices; Cisco 800 Series Routers; and Cisco 1800, 2800, and 3800 Series Integrated Services Routers, will quickly follow.

Product Manager Tim Johnson is committed to bringing enterprise customers the benefits of Smart Call Home real-time troubleshooting. "Networking customers will now be able to receive the availability and operational efficiency benefits of a call-home solution that data center customers have determined is a basic requirement."

Smart Call Home is easy to configure. To download the correct software release for your device and appropriate Quick Start Guide, visit the Smart Call Home website.

Smart Call Home is available as part of the Cisco SMARTnet Service; there is no additional cost.

*Cisco Smart Call Home received the 2008 SSPA STAR Award for Best Embedded Product Support.

New Edition of the Cisco Product Quick Reference Guide Available

The February 2009 edition of the Cisco Product Quick Reference Guide is now available. This guide presents an overview of Cisco products, services, and solutions for every part of your business. A compact, portable, and easy-to-use reference tool, the guide includes brief overviews, important features, technical specifications, part numbers, and ordering information.

New features and information in this edition include:

  • Built-in tabs to find products even quicker
  • Expanded services descriptions by technology in each chapter
  • Cisco WebEx Meeting applications
  • Cisco Physical Security products
  • Cisco CRS-1 Carrier Routing System
  • Cisco Catalyst 2975 Series Switch
  • Cisco Aironet 1140 Series Access Point
  • Cisco Unified Workspace
  • Cisco MXE 3000 Media Experience Engine
  • Cisco TelePresence System 500 and 3200
  • Cisco Nexus 2000 and 1000v Series Switches, and many more
